Greece – Simulation and aviation training systems manufacturer AMST has secured a contract to deliver its latest AIRFOX DISO Spatial Disorientation Trainer to the Hellenic Air Force (HAF), replacing the previous system that has been in operation for over two decades.
The Hellenic Air Force selected AMST's next-generation AIRFOX DISO system following an international public tender.
The upgrade will replace the long-serving trainer located at Athens Air Force General Hospital, which had been operational for more than 20 years.
The AIRFOX DISO system offers advanced spatial disorientation training to better prepare military pilots for the physiological challenges of flight.
AMST met all technical and budgetary requirements, leveraging its deep familiarity with HAF's training needs.
